protected function createLoader()
{
//we use the array loader
//in a non-example situation we would use a backend like a
//database for example
//@see PDO adapter and loader
//define the states
$new = new State('new', State::TYPE_INITIAL);
$green = new State('green', State::TYPE_NORMAL, State::COMMAND_NULL);
$orange = new State('orange', State::TYPE_NORMAL);
$red = new State('red', State::TYPE_NORMAL);
//create the transtions by using the states
$ng = new Transition($new, $green, 'go-green', Transition::RULE_TRUE, Transition::COMMAND_NULL);
$go = new Transition($green, $orange, 'go-orange', 'izzum\\examples\\trafficlight\\rules\\CanSwitch', 'izzum\\examples\\trafficlight\\command\\SwitchOrange');
$or = new Transition($orange, $red, 'go-red', 'izzum\\examples\\trafficlight\\rules\\CanSwitch', 'izzum\\examples\\trafficlight\\command\\SwitchRed');
$rg = new Transition($red, $green, 'go-green', 'izzum\\examples\\trafficlight\\rules\\CanSwitch', 'izzum\\examples\\trafficlight\\command\\SwitchGreen');
//set some descriptions for uml generation
$ng->setDescription("from green to orange. use the switch to orange command");
$go->setDescription("from new to green. this will start the cycle");
$or->setDescription("from orange to red. use the appropriate command");
$rg->setDescription("from red back to green.");
$new->setDescription('the init state');
$green->setDescription("go!");
$orange->setDescription("looks like a shade of green...");
$red->setDescription('stop');
$transitions[] = $ng;
$transitions[] = $go;
$transitions[] = $or;
$transitions[] = $rg;
$loader = new LoaderArray($transitions);
return $loader;
}
